150367288242401390382
Barcode
Even
150367288242401390382 is even
Previous even number is 150367288242401390380
Next even number is 150367288242401390384
Cubed
3399852711203370428394541611697060534868272973597727958822968
Squared
Hexadecimal
Binary
1000 0010 0110 1100 0011 1110 1011 1111 1001 1111 0111 0001 1011 0010 1111 0010 1110